National and State Register

White-Plumb Farm

Weld County

Listed as a Colorado Centennial Farm in 1986, the property is associated with the history of agricultural development in Greeley and Weld County.

Several farm related structures remain on the site.  The 1904 farmhouse is a well preserved example of the work of Bessie Smith, Greeley’s first woman architect.
